Order: In the Matter of Firestar Capital Management Corp. et al.

Order



IN THE MATTER OF THE SECURITIES ACT,
R.S.O. 1990, c. S.5, AS AMENDED

- and -

IN THE MATTER OF
FIRESTAR CAPITAL MANAGEMENT CORP.,
KAMPOSSE FINANCIAL CORP., FIRESTAR INVESTMENT MANAGEMENT
GROUP, MICHAEL CIAVARELLA AND MICHAEL MITTON
ORDER
(Section 127 of the Securities Act)



      WHEREAS on December 10, 2004, the Ontario Securities Commission (the “Commission”) issued a Notice of Hearing pursuant to s.127 of the Securities Act, R.S.O. 1990, c.S.5, to consider whether it is in the public interest to extend the Temporary Orders made on December 10, 2004 ordering that trading in shares of Pender International Inc. by Firestar Capital Management Corp., Kamposse Financial Corp., Firestar Investment Management Group, Michael Mitton (“Mitton”), and Michael Ciavarella (“Ciavarella”) (collectively, the “Respondents”) cease until further order by the Commission (the “Temporary Orders”);

      AND WHEREAS on December 17, 2004, the Commission ordered that the hearing to consider whether to extend the Temporary Orders should be adjourned until February 4, 2005 and the Temporary Orders continued until that date;

      AND WHEREAS on December 17, 2004, the Commission ordered that the Temporary Order against Mitton should also be expanded such that Mitton shall not trade in any securities in Ontario until the hearing on February 4, 2005;

      AND WHEREAS a Notice of Hearing and Statement of Allegations were issued on December 21, 2004;

      AND WHEREAS on February 2, 2005,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until May 26, 2005 and the Temporary Orders were continued until May 26, 2005;

      AND WHEREAS on March 9, 2005,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until June 29 and 30, 2005 and the Temporary Orders were continued until June 30, 2005;

      AND WHEREAS on June 29, 2005,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until November 23 and 24, 2005 and the Temporary Orders were continued until November 24, 2005;

      AND WHEREAS on November 21, 2005,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until January 30 and 31, 2006 and the Temporary Orders were continued until January 31, 2006;

      AND WHEREAS on January 30, 2006,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until July 31, 2006 and the Temporary Orders were continued until July 31, 2006;

      AND WHEREAS on July 31, 2006,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until October 12, 2006 and the Temporary Orders were continued until October 12, 2006;

      AND WHEREAS on October 12, 2006,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until October 12, 2007 and the Temporary Orders were continued until October 12, 2007;

      AND WHEREAS on October 12, 2007, the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ders was adjourned until March 31, 2008 and the Temporary Orders were continued until March 31, 2008;

      AND WHEREAS none of the Respondents appeared at the hearing on March 31, 2008;

      AND WHEREAS Ciavarella and Mitton were charged on September 26, 2006 under the Criminal Code with offences of fraud, conspiracy to commit fraud, laundering the proceeds of crime, possession of proceeds of crime, and extortion for acts related to this matter;

      AND WHEREAS on March 22, 2007, Mitton was convicted of numerous charges under the Criminal Code and sentenced to a term of imprisonment of seven years;

      AND WHEREAS Staff has not been notified that the Respondents oppose the making of this order;

      AND WHEREAS no counsel appeared for Kamposse Financial Corp. and Mitton;

      AND WHEREAS Ciavarella is continuing his preliminary hearing before the Ontario Court of Justice;

      AND WHEREAS Staff of the Commission (“Staff”) received information from Ciavarella by way of his criminal counsel, Mr. Michael Lacy, that he and the companies of which he is the directing mind do not oppose the making of this order;

      AND WHEREAS Ciavarella is subject to an order of the Ontario Court of Justice which inter alia prohibits him from trading in securities;

      IT IS ORDERED that the hearing to consider whether to continue the Temporary Orders is adjourned to June 2, 2008;

      IT IS ORDERED that the Temporary Orders currently in place as against Firestar Capital Management Corp., Kamposse Financial Corp., Firestar Investment Management Group, Michael Ciavarella and Michael Mitton are further continued until June 2, 2008, or until further order of this Commission;

      DATED at Toronto this 31st day of March, 2008.
